区块链的核心机制:去中心化的信任体系
嘿,各位朋友!今天咱们来聊聊一个超酷的话题——区块链。没错,就是那个最近几年火得不行的玩意儿。你可能听过比特币、以太坊之类的词儿,但你知道它们背后的核心是什么吗?那就是区块链的去中心化信任体系。听起来有点绕嘴吧?别急,咱们慢慢来。
先说说为啥需要这么个‘信任体系’呢?在我们的日常生活中,信任其实无处不在。比如,你在淘宝上买东西,为什么敢付钱?因为你相信支付宝会帮你盯着卖家,如果货不对板还能退款。再比如,你去银行存钱,为啥放心把钱交给他们?因为你相信银行不会跑路。这些场景里,我们都需要依赖一些‘中间人’来建立信任。
但是!有没有想过,要是没有这些中间人怎么办?比如说,你想直接和别人做交易,既不想找第三方平台,也不想交手续费,还能确保对方不会耍赖皮,这可能吗?答案是:可能!这就是区块链能干的事儿。
那么问题来了,区块链是怎么做到这一点的呢?简单来说,它靠的是三个核心机制:分布式账本、共识算法和加密技术。
分布式账本:大家一起记账
想象一下,你和一群朋友一起出去吃饭,AA制买单。以前可能是某个人主动说:‘我来记账吧,大家把钱给我就行。’但这样有个问题,万一这个人算错账或者故意坑你们怎么办?所以现在换了个玩法:每个人手里都拿一本小本子,吃完饭后大家一起核对账单,确认无误后再写到自己的本子上。这样一来,就算有一个人记错了也没关系,因为其他人都是对的嘛。
这就是分布式账本的基本原理。在区块链网络中,所有的参与者(也就是节点)都会保存一份完整的账本副本。每当有一笔新的交易发生时,系统会通知所有节点,并让他们共同验证这笔交易是否合法。只有当大多数节点达成一致后,这笔交易才会被正式记录下来。
共识算法:怎么达成一致
接下来的问题是,这么多节点在一起,怎么保证大家能统一意见呢?这就需要用到所谓的‘共识算法’了。目前最流行的两种算法是PoW(工作量证明)和PoS(权益证明)。
- **PoW**:这个算法比较暴力,简单粗暴地让每个节点通过解数学题来竞争记账权。谁先解出来,谁就能获得记账的权利,同时还会得到一定的奖励(比如比特币)。不过这种算法耗能巨大,想想看,一堆电脑疯狂计算,电费都够买几套房了。
- **PoS**:相比之下,PoS就环保多了。它不再比谁算得快,而是看谁持有的‘代币’更多。持有越多,就越有可能被选中记账。这种方法不仅节省能源,还降低了攻击者的成本门槛。
不管用哪种算法,目的都是一样的:确保整个网络的安全性和一致性。
加密技术:保护隐私和安全
最后一点,也是非常重要的一点:加密技术。毕竟,我们要处理的可都是真金白银啊,安全性绝对不能马虎。区块链使用了一种叫做‘非对称加密’的技术,给每个用户生成一对密钥:公钥和私钥。
- **公钥**就像你的邮箱地址,可以公开给别人用。别人可以用它给你发送信息或转账。
- **私钥**则是你的密码,必须好好保管。只有用私钥才能解锁你的账户,进行操作。
通过这种加密方式,即使有人截获了你的交易数据,他也无法知道具体内容,更别说篡改了。
好了,说到这里,你应该大概明白区块链是怎么工作的了吧?总结一下就是:通过分布式账本让所有人都参与记账,用共识算法保证大家的意见一致,再加上加密技术保障安全,从而构建了一个无需信任第三方的信任体系。
当然啦,区块链也不是万能的。它虽然解决了许多传统系统中的痛点,但也面临着扩展性差、能耗高等问题。但这并不妨碍它成为未来科技发展的重要方向之一。说不定哪天,咱们的生活真的会被区块链彻底改变呢!你觉得呢?
-
上一篇
分布式账本技术如何改变传统交易模式 -
下一篇
如何保护数字资产免受黑客攻击